Where to stay in Milwaukee
Learn about the top neighbourhoods of Milwaukee
Once known more for its workingman's breweries, now-stylish downtown Milwaukee hosts the architecturally stunning, Santiago Calatrava-designed Milwaukee Art Museum and Miller Park, home of the Brewers. Each year, the annual lakefront Summerfest draws locals and out-of-towners in droves. Whatever the weather, ethnic and iconic eateries, time-honored hotels and the vendor-laden Milwaukee Public Market lend a sophisticated - yet decidedly unfussy - Midwestern vibe.
Found about five miles outside of Milwaukee's central business district, this area borders the General Mitchell International Airport and sits adjacent to the General Mitchell Air National Guard base. In this area, you'll find the Milwaukee Area Technical College Oak Creek campus, as well as a number of community parks conveniently located along I-94. Hop on I-94 and easily find your way to downtown Milwaukee attractions and entertainment.
Serving as the gateway between the fertile, glacial farmland of southeastern Wisconsin and the Port of Milwaukee, this lush region was named after the Potawatomi word for "firefly." Its retail district, found along Highway 100, is anchored by Mayfield Mall, while its Washington Highlands Historic District is marked by Craftsman, Prairie and Revival-style homes, shaded by old-growth trees on curving residential streets. Key sights include the Frank Lloyd Wright-designed Annunciation Greek Orthodox Church.
Price by Week Day
Average hotel price in Milwaukee peaks at around $194 on Friday.
In Milwaukee, hotel prices generally rise throughout the week, starting at just over $100 on Monday and reaching around $193–$200 by Friday. Weekend rates, particularly Saturday, remain slightly lower at around $180, contrasting with the upward trend during weekdays.
Price by Month
Lowest average price: just over $90 in January; highest: around $240–$300 in May.
In Milwaukee, hotel prices exhibit seasonal variation, with the lowest average price in January at just over $90 and the highest in May around $240–$300. Prices remain higher during the summer months, reflecting busier travel periods.
How far in advance should I book?
Prices on check-in day average around $100–$150.
In Milwaukee, hotel prices generally increase as the check-in date approaches. With about three weeks remaining, top hotels are often fully booked. While lower-quality hotels may lower prices last minute, prices on the same day average around $100–$150.
Price by Hotel Class
Most popular star category price is just over $100.
In Milwaukee, hotel distribution shows that prices generally increase with star rating, starting from just over $100 for 2-star hotels. The price difference between adjacent categories, like 3-star and 4-star, remains modest, reflecting gradual increases in quality.

Top Tips
- Book at least 60-90 days before major events like Summerfest (late June to early July) or a Bucks home playoff game, as hotel rates can rise 50-150% on these weekends.
- Plan for Milwaukee Mitchell (MKE) Airport, located 9 miles south of downtown; a rideshare typically costs $30-$45 USD one way and takes 15-25 minutes off-peak.
- Budget for downtown hotel parking, which is typically $20-$40 USD per day for self-park and $35-$60 USD per day for valet; event nights can increase this to $40-$80 USD.
- Consider the Bay View neighborhood for potentially lower nightly rates and boutique options; it is 3-4 miles (10-20 minute drive) from downtown.
- Request a room facing away from Fiserv Forum or Henry Maier Festival Park when events are scheduled, as noise can occur until 10-11:30 PM within 0.3-0.5 miles of these venues.
- Confirm indoor or garage parking and snow clearance policies if traveling in winter, as this avoids overnight ticketing or towing during snow bans.
- Expect incidental credit card holds ranging from $50-$200 USD depending on the hotel and stay length; confirm the exact pre-authorization amount and release timing at check-in.
- When booking historic-conversion hotels, especially in the Third Ward, explicitly request ADA specifics like step-free routes or roll-in showers and get written confirmation of accessible room allocation.
- For remote work, choose downtown full-service hotels or chains where Wi-Fi speeds typically range from 25-100 Mbps; confirm upload speed if stable video calls are essential.
